Chicken, Chicken Meal, Split Peas, Lentils, Pork Meal, Chicken Fat (preserved with Mixed Tocopherols), Pea Starch, Dried Plain Beet Pulp, Flaxseed, Natural Flavor, Dehydrated Alfalfa Meal, Salt, Potassium Chloride, Choline Chloride, DL-Methionine, Mixed Tocopherols and Citric Acid (preservatives), Zinc Sulfate, Niacin Supplement, Calcium Carbonate, Biotin, Vitamin E Supplement, Iron Amino Acid Chelate, D-Calcium Pantothenate, Selenium Yeast, Riboflavin Supplement (Vitamin B2), Copper Amino Acid Chelate, Vitamin B12 Supplement, Pyridoxine Hydrochloride (Vitamin B6), Manganese Amino Acid Chelate, Vitamin A Supplement, Thiamine Mononitrate (Vitamin B1), Potassium Iodide, Vitamin D3 Supplement, Folic Acid, Rosemary Extract.
Caloric Content3756 kcal/kg, 444 kcal/cup
Guaranteed Analysis | |
---|---|
Crude Protein | 34.0% min |
Crude Fat | 17.0% min |
Crude Fiber | 3.5% max |
Moisture | 10.0% max |
Omega-6 Fatty Acids | 2.0% min |
These are suggested feeding amounts based on the ideal body condition for Adult dogs of various sizes and weights. Your individual dog’s energy requirements may differ. Adjust the amount fed to obtain or maintain your dog’s optimum weight, provide plenty of exercise and visit your veterinarian regularly. Always provide fresh drinking water and serve this food dry or lightly moistened. To help maintain freshness, we recommend sealing the bag tightly and storing it in a cool, dry location.
Weight | Daily Feeding Amount |
---|---|
5 lbs | 1/3 |
10 lbs | 2/3 |
20 lbs | 1 |
30 lbs | 1 1/3 |
40 lbs | 1 3/4 |
50 lbs | 2 |
70 lbs | 2 3/4 |
90 lbs | 3 1/4 |
110 lbs | 3 3/4 |
If feeding Crave Dog Food for the first time or changing recipes, we suggest you blend increasing amounts of the new recipe with your old dog food for 6 days.
- Days 1 - 2: Feed 25% of Crave, plus 75% of dog's old food
- Days 3 - 4: Feed 50% of Crave, plus 50% of dog's old food
- Days 5 - 6: Feed 75% of Crave, plus 25% of dog's old food
- Days 7+: Feed 100% Crave
